What is the Interpretive Skating Test Evaluation Sheet?

The Interpretive Skating Test Evaluation Sheet is a crucial tool used to assess interpretive skating performance. This document serves as a comprehensive record of the skater's abilities and areas for improvement. By providing structured feedback, it enhances the evaluative process and helps skaters reach their full potential in interpretive skating.

Key Features of the Interpretive Skating Test Evaluation Sheet

  • Includes sections dedicated to skating quality, performance, and evaluator comments.
  • Requires signature from the evaluator and offers optional spaces for the candidate and coach.
  • User-friendly format with clear instructions to ensure ease of completion.
